nv:GPU/VPU: NVIDIA GeForce GTX 280
RAMDAC: Dual 400 MHz
Fill Rate per Second: 48.2 Billion pixels
Additional Features: HDTV Ready
Additional Features: SLI Ready
Additional Features: DirectX 10
Additional Features: OpenGL 2.1
Additional Features: PCI Express 2.0
Additional Features: HDCP Enabled (Dual-Link)
Maximum Resolution: 2560 x 1600 (Digital)
Video Memory: 1GB
Memory Type: GDDR3
Memory Interface: 512-bit
Stream Processors: 240
Core Clock: 602 MHz
Memory Clock: 2214 MHz
Shader Clock: 1296 MHz

The BFG GeForce GTX 280 graphics card is built from the ground up for amazing next-generation gaming performance - and a whole lot more. In addition to ripping through DirectX 10 games at blazing fast frame rates and enabling realistic physical motion and massively destructible environments with NVIDIA's PhysX technology, the BFG GeForce GTX 280 graphics card gives your system the power of up to 240 multi-threaded processor cores, offloading the most intensive processing tasks from your CPU to your Graphics Processing Unit (GPU).Whether gaming, transcoding HD videos, or running Folding@home in the background while surfing the web, the BFG GeForce GTX 280 graphics card delivers performance improvements of up to 7x your traditional CPU, enabling truly endless computing possibilities.

1 out of 5 stars Can't give it any more power captin   December 8, 2008
Fshad
This thing REQUIRES one 8-pin AND one 6-pin PCI Express power cords
-OR-
Two 6-pin PCI Express cords AND two 4-pin/old style power cords.

I thought the y adapter power cords were so it wouldn't use up a 6pin or a 4pin cable, and it was a pass through. Nope, it needs 2 of each for the alternative setup.

So... I couldn't get it to run. Normally I wouldn't count this against the item except that I have a new top of the line Dell dual-quad core PC with a 750w power supply in it. I'd think that should be enough power for anything this year at least.

5 out of 5 stars THIS IS A BEAST!   October 9, 2008
B. Youll
4 out of 5 found this review helpful

I got this as well as a 750w Corsair and an Antec Cyclone case fan as new additions to my new, but inferior XPS 420. The GTX 280 replaced an 8800GT 512MB and the performance boost was incredible.

I can make Crysis run 1920 x 1200 with settings on very high and AA set to 4x with frames of about 37. Medieval 2 will run at all settings and resolutions maxed out no problem, Company of Heroes is surprisingly a little problematic, I can't get it to run Ultra Textures with AA without FPS inconsistencies, running SLI *might* fix that issue. Oblivion ran great, still some issues with frame rate and distance drawing.

Something to consider, this card is HUGE, 1.5 times the length of the 8800 and thrice the thickness. It takes up a full two(2) PCI slots, bottom port for cable ins and outs and top port as exhaust. Something to remember is that this length will put the intake right under the processor. Not too much of an issue for me regarding the way that the XPS is built. But I do suggest additional cooling, preferably a water block, failing that, an additional PCI based exhaust fan helps bring down temps 6-8 Deg. Cel.
